AUSTRALIAN PAVLOVA



Australian Pavlova image

This dessert looks intimidating, but it's quite easy to make. It's light, chewy, and delicious. Besides looking beautiful, the fresh fruit adds a lot of flavor. Number Of Ingredients 9

4 xl egg whites, room temp
1 c castor (superfine) sugar
2 tsp corn starch
1/2 tsp vanilla extract
1 tsp lemon juice
1 pt heavy whipping cream
1 Tbsp sugar
strawberries, blueberries, kiwi or your choice of fresh fruit
pinch salt

Steps:

  • 1. Preheat oven to 275 F. Line baking sheet with parchment paper and draw an 8-inch circle as a guide for the pavlova. Turn paper over so pencil is facing down. Sprinkle a small amount of extra corn starch lightly on the circle so pavlova does not stick.
  • 2. When separating eggs, be careful there is NO yolk in the whites as this will keep whites from beating properly. In a large very clean bowl, beat whites and pinch of salt til glossy and softly peak. Do not overbeat. Add the superfine sugar 1 Tbsp at a time until mixture makes firm, glossy peaks, but is not dry. Sift corn starch softly over whites and fold in with lemon juice and vanilla.
  • 3. Spoon mixture over the circle, mounding in center and then spread outward to make a circle with a slight depression in the center. Bake for 1 hour. Turn off oven and cool in oven for 2 hours. Store in airtight container. Best if served the same day. If it cracks or sinks, fill with cream when finishing just before serving.
  • 4. Remove parchment paper and place pavlova on cake stand or plate for serving. Just before serving, beat the cream with the powdered sugar and 1 tsp vanilla. Fill depression across the top of pavlova with the whipped cream and sprinkle cream with your choice of fruit. Sliced strawberries, blueberries, kiwi, raspberries, fresh pineapple, passionfruit or what you like. Do not add cream and fruit ahead of time as will make the meringue soggy.

GINGER PAVLOVA WITH TROPICAL FRUIT - ¡HOLA! JALAPEÑO

Cuisine American
Total Time 3 hrs 30 mins
Category Dessert
Calories 144 per serving
  • For the pavlova, heat oven to 300°F and arrange rack in the center. Line a baking sheet with parchment paper and draw a 9-inch circle (using a cake pan as a guide) in the middle. Flip the paper over and set aside.
  • Combine the sugar, cornstarch, and ginger in a medium bowl and rub the ginger into the sugar until the ginger is no longer in clumps and the sugar is heavily scented.
  • Clean the bowl of a stand mixer and the whisk attachment well. Dry them thoroughly and place the egg whites into the bowl with the salt and whip on medium speed until soft peaks begin to form, about 5 minutes.
  • Gradually add the sugar mixture and then increase the speed to high. Whip on high speed for 2 minutes. Add lime juice and continue to beat on high until soft, glossy peaks form, 7 to 8 minutes more.
